This following is a composite list of selection criteria that have been used in the recruitment of senior finance executives. We hope it will help you consider whether you have the depth and breadth of experience for senior finance positions within NGOs.

Please remember that it is only a rough guide. It provides no guarantee of success or failure.

Do you hold a relevant finance /accounting degree or professional qualification that is internationally recognised e.g. ACCA, ACA, CIMA?
Do you have at least five years financial management or accounting experience at a senior level?
Do you have not for profit experience,  preferably with an international NGO?
Have you worked in an international environment, preferably in a developing country?
Are you familiar with accounting software packages (such as Sun, Sage, QuickBooks, Peoplesoft) and Microsoft Excel at an advanced level?
Do you have an understanding of SORP, taxation, charity and company legislation?
Are you familiar with institutional donors such as EU, DFID, USAID/OFDA?
Have you had direct responsibility for managing a staff team?
Do your key strengths include excellent interpersonal and communication skills, including a proven ability to communicate with clarity and sensitivity with people from diverse cultural backgrounds?
Do you have experience of setting and achieving targets and producing work of high quality to tight deadlines?
Do you have an ability to think analytically and demonstrate sound judgement?
Do you have a proven ability for strategic planning, implementation and monitoring?
Are you able to interact with colleagues at all levels and external contacts with confidence and diplomacy?
Do you have an interest in and a commitment to international relief and development?
Are you familiar with what aid agencies do and how they work?
Are you willing to work for a less than commercial salary?
